Prince Harry tells all in the memoir that was written and read by the author, himself. From the very public image of two motherless children walking behind their mothers coffin to the harassment experienced as he is and Megan try to find their own way in the works and eventually become disenfranchised from Royal Family, this is a emotional tale of Prince Harry’s public life.

I wasn’t sure I wanted to read this, but was convinced to read it from reviews on Instagram. Not being a follower of the Royal Family and living the US it is pretty easy to ignore the Royal Family’s activities. And I guess I can say after reading this is was defiantly not part of the problem. I do feel that the Royal Family should have acknowledged the mental health of their kids after the death of their mom, and gotten them help early on The things might have gone differently. With that being said, the buzz words and what appeared to be very scripted mental health language that appeared to be straight from his therapists office, turned me off a little while listening to the book. I was unaware that he fought in Afghanistan, and was happy that service provided the structure and discipline that helped him to become more grounded. I felt that he was most real, and his writing was the best, when speaking of his relationship with Megan and wish them all the best. I will probably continue to live my own life across the pond with little to no further knowledge of the Royal Family.
